是指在使用fileupload插件时,需要在插件的方法中引用jQuery元素来进行相关操作。
Fileupload插件是一种用于实现文件上传功能的jQuery插件,它提供了一系列方法和事件来处理文件上传的各个阶段。在使用该插件时,可以通过引用jQuery元素来获取和操作文件上传的相关DOM元素。
具体步骤如下:
<script src="jquery.min.js"></script>
<script src="jquery.fileupload.js"></script>
<form id="uploadForm" action="upload.php" method="post" enctype="multipart/form-data">
<input type="file" name="file" id="fileInput">
<button type="submit">上传</button>
</form>
var $uploadForm = $('#uploadForm');
var $fileInput = $('#fileInput');
$uploadForm.fileupload({
url: 'upload.php',
dataType: 'json',
add: function (e, data) {
// 在文件选择后的回调函数中引用jQuery元素
var file = data.files[0];
console.log('选择的文件名:' + file.name);
console.log('文件大小:' + file.size);
console.log('文件类型:' + file.type);
},
done: function (e, data) {
// 在文件上传完成后的回调函数中引用jQuery元素
console.log('文件上传成功!');
}
});
在上述代码中,通过使用jQuery选择器获取到了文件上传表单和文件输入框的元素,并在fileupload插件的add和done方法中引用了这些元素。在add方法中,可以获取到用户选择的文件信息,并进行相关操作;在done方法中,可以处理文件上传完成后的逻辑。
推荐的腾讯云相关产品:腾讯云对象存储(COS)
注意:以上答案仅供参考,具体的产品选择和使用需根据实际需求和情况进行决策。
领取专属 10元无门槛券
手把手带您无忧上云